Thanks @amitchandak for your reply.
Soryy I was not clear. Below are the calculations in SQL terms:
calculation1:
SELECT
Sum(CASE WHEN [COLUMN1] = [COLUMN2] AND [COLUMN3] = 'A' THEN 1 END) OVER (partition BY COLUMN4) AS CALCULATION1
FROM TABLE
Calculation2:
SELECT
Min(COLUMN1)= Max(Max(COLUMN1)) OVER ( partition BY COLUMN2) AS CALCULATION2
FROM TABLE
@BSM1985 ,
Second one is not clear. Try like
New column
sumx(filter(Table, COLUMN4 = earlier([COLUMN4])),if( [COLUMN1] = [COLUMN2] AND [COLUMN3] = "A",1,0))
Maxx(filter(Table, COLUMN2 = earlier([COLUMN2])),COLUMN1) -Minx(filter(Table, COLUMN2 = earlier([COLUMN2])),COLUMN1)
New measure
sumx(filter(allselected(Table), Table[COLUMN4] = max(Table[COLUMN4])),if( Table[COLUMN1] = Table[COLUMN2] AND Table[COLUMN3] = "A",1,0))
Maxx(filter(allselected(Table), Table[COLUMN2] = max(Table[COLUMN2])),Table[COLUMN1]) -Minx(filter(Table, Table[COLUMN2] = max(Table[COLUMN2])),Table[COLUMN1])
